Step 1: Access the FuboTV App or Website

To begin, navigate to the FuboTV app on your mobile device or access it through your web browser on your computer. Ensure you have a valid subscription to the service and it’s within the free trial period. Locate the “Account” or “Settings” icon and tap or click on it; it should lead you to a new page where you can manage your subscription.

Step 2: Review Your Subscription Details

Upon clicking on the “Account” or “Settings” icon, you’ll be redirected to a page displaying your subscription details. Here, you should see the status of your free trial, including the start and end dates. Take this opportunity to confirm that you’re within the trial period to avoid any premature charges.

Step 3: Cancel Your Subscription

To cancel your Fubo free trial, locate the “Cancel Subscription” or “Turn Off Recurring Payments” option. This might be buried under a secondary menu or require you to click on a specific tab. Be cautious and patient as you go through the steps, as incorrect actions might lead to unexpected outcomes. Ensure you’re in the “Cancel Subscription” page before proceeding; this will display any potential promotions, plans, or offers you might be qualified for.

Being Charged Despite Cancellation

Users who have experienced this issue often report that they initiated the cancellation process, but still received a charge for the service. This can be due to the timing of the cancellation, as Fubo’s billing system may not reflect the cancellation immediately. For example, user X, who tried to cancel their free trial on day 3, still received a charge for the service.

Upon investigation, it was discovered that the cancellation request was not processed until day 5, meaning that the user incurred the charges.To avoid this issue, users should ensure that they initiate the cancellation process well in advance of the free trial expiration date. Fubo recommends canceling the free trial at least 24 hours before the end of the trial period to avoid any potential charges.

Understanding FuboTV’s Subscription Terms

FuboTV’s subscription terms Artikel the conditions under which customers can subscribe to the service. This includes the types of plans available, the pricing structure, and the billing cycle. Subscribers are required to provide a valid payment method, which will be charged at the beginning of each billing cycle. FuboTV also reserves the right to change its pricing and plans at any time, which may affect your subscription.

  • FuboTV offers various plans, including the Standard, Extra, and Elite plans, each with its own set of features and pricing.
  • Subscribers are required to provide a valid payment method, such as a credit card or PayPal account.
  • FuboTV’s billing cycle is typically monthly, but subscribers can choose to pay annually for a discounted rate.
  • The service reserves the right to change its pricing and plans at any time, which may affect your subscription.
